16 HIV cases in four months in Mon district of Nagaland

Kohima: Altogether 16 HIV positive cases were detected in four months from April to August in Mon district of the state, District Programme Officer of Mon on Monday informed.

He said in all 11,722 people were found to be infected with HIV and AIDS in the state, out of which 91 people were from Mon.

Nagaland Minister for Forest, Environment, Ecology, Wildlife and Excise M C Konyak called upon the people of Mon district of Nagaland to uphold the ethos of Christianity and moral values and do away with stigma and discrimination against people living with HIV and AIDS.

Addressing as a Guest Speaker at a one day Advocacy Campaign on HIV and AIDS at Wakching on August 25, Konyak said as Christian brothers and sisters, it was everyone’s responsibility to love one another and render moral support, care and concern to people living with HIV and AIDS.

Pointing out that Churches and schools were the two institutions that impart moral values, he appealed to the pastors and teachers to play a vital role in creating awareness about HIV and AIDS in their respective Churches and schools. (UNI)
